#911742 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#911742 is composed of 56.9% red, 9%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.1% magenta, 54.5%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 338.9 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 32.9%. #911742 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2e84 with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#911742 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#911742 has RGB values of R:145, G:23,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.54,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9508674.

Shades and Tints of #911742
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0204 is the darkest color, while #fef8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#911742
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575153 is the less saturated color, while #a4043c is the most saturated one.
